Healthy Fried Chicken Recipe:

What You’ll Need

(serves 2)

2 Chicken Breasts

70g Breadcrumbs 

2 tsp Paprika

1/2 tsp Celery Salt 

1 tsp Onion Salt

1 tsp Garlic Powder

1/2 tsp BBQ Dust/Seasoning

Pepper

Fry Light

1 egg

How To:

  1. Preheat your oven to 200 degrees C (Gas Mark 7)
  2. Cut your Chicken Breasts into strips
  3. Mix the spices and breadcrumbs together in a bowl
  4. Crack the egg into a seperate bowl and whisk with a fork
  5. Dip your chicken strips into the egg and then roll and coat in your spice mixture
  6. Spray a baking tray with Fry Light, place your chicken onto the tray spacing evenly and bake for 25-30 mins until coating is crispy and chicken is cooked through.

Serve with some baked healthy chips with beans or gravy on the side!

By skipping the deep fat fryer we lose a LOT of grease, but that spice mix makes up in taste for what we lose in oil! It’s crispy, it’s spicy and it tastes sooooo good!
